This certificate builds on the basic certificate, providing students with knowledge and skills in the areas of frame repair, glass service, chassis repair, electrical system repair and automotive collision repair appraisal. Students who successfully complete this certificate are prepared to take the ASE Auto Body Certification exam and to begin their career as an automotive collision and refinishing technician.
